AUD-207: Contrast failures on Brightfield dashboard alerts

The warning banner text (amber on white) measures 2.9:1, below the 4.5:1 requirement flagged in our audit.

Repro:
1. Open the Brightfield staging dashboard.
2. Trigger any warning-level alert.
3. Inspect banner text with the contrast checker.

Please verify the fix tonight. The staging audit API accepts the token below.

login token, tajog-yahaf: eyJhbGciOiJIUzI1NiIsInR5cCI6IkpXVCJ9.eyJzdWIiOiIsvjCQQIn0.3xYj2MZu

## Runbook: Deploying the Quillgraph N+1 fix

This release adds batched dataloaders to the Quillgraph API, eliminating the N+1 pattern on nested author lookups. Build the release artifact, run the query-count regression suite, and confirm resolver latency drops in staging. Sign the artifact before promotion. The signing key for this release follows.

release key, kagag-taweg: bky4_VgyJ

## Runbook: Webhook Retry Semantics

Pipewren delivers webhooks with exponential backoff: 5 attempts over roughly 30 minutes, then the event parks in the dead-letter queue. Retries are idempotent on the receiver side only if signatures are verified, so delivery workers must sign every attempt, including replays from the DLQ.

Before redriving parked events during a release, confirm the delivery worker has the current signing credential — replays with a stale one will be rejected and re-parked. The worker reads it from .env; add this line.

vault entry, yadug-tadug: COURIER_KEY8=1ec8724c

Subject: Supplier Contract Renewal — Marholt Provisions

Team,

Our agreement with Marholt Provisions expires at the end of next month. Terms offered are broadly flat, with a small volume rebate added. Branch managers should confirm current order volumes by Friday so we can finalize. We intend to sign unless objections arise. One confidential point follows below.

board note of yahog-haduf: Only 5 of the 120 pilot accounts renewed Quenwyn, so a churn review is set for October 1.